The hill of Šmohor invites all hiking enthusiasts. At an altitude of 784 metres, it is perfect for an afternoon hike or for a day trip. The trail crosses blossoming meadows and leads through narrow paths in at times dark woods to the mountain hut. At every step, the hikers will be amazed by the beauty and generosity of the nature. You will be astonished and impressed by the mighty trees and magnificent views of the surrounding landscape.
A real treat awaits the visitors at the top of Šmohor. It is just a short distance from the Šmohor mountain hut to the Church of St Hermagoras, built in the 15th century. By the church, there proudly stand three mighty linden trees, which symbolise the Holy Trinity and the friendship between the people. The locals call them “Turkish” linden trees because they were planted when the Ottomann army crossed this area on their horses on their way to Vienna.
The trunks and crowns reveal numerous stories. You can climb inside the hollow tree and feel the past.
